HOME-RELATED AND HOME-INDEPENDENT ORIENTATION OF DISPLACED PIGEONS WITH AND WITHOUT OLFACTORY ACCESS TO ENVIRONMENTAL AIR

Using a standardized procedure, homing pigeons, Columba livia, hitherto inexperienced in homing were released 30 km north, south, east and west from home, in this sequence. Half of the birds (FX) were prevented from smelling natural odours by filtration of the air they breathed before release and nasal anaesthesia with xylocain upon release. The other half (NN) could smell natural air at the release site. Sixty releases (18 each from north and south, 12 each from east and west) were conducted in the course of 3 years. Initial orientation patterns were site-specifically different but remarkably similar in NN and FX. A general preference for northwesterly directions was common to both groups. An additional preference for the direction towards home, however, was observed only in NN birds. These findings suggest that all initial orientation of FX, and a great deal of NN, is home-independent orientation. Fluctuations from year to year as well as between days were largely synchronized in NN and FX, indicating that the temporal variability of the pigeons' homing behaviour is also, at least to a considerable degree, independent of the navigation process. Owing to their composite origin, which in part probably has little or nothing to do with the home-finding mechanism, initial bearings of pigeons need to be evaluated and interpreted with appropriate care. © 1993 The Association for the Study of Animal Behaviour.
